Given the requirement that an agent be capable of reactive and proactive behaviour, an obvious decomposition involves creating separate subsystems to deal with these different types of behaviours. This idea leads naturally to a class of archtectures in whch the various subsystems are arranged into a hierarchy of interacting layers. In this section, we will consider some general aspects of layered archtectures, and then go on to consider two examples of such architectures: 1nteRRaP and TouringMachines.

Bookmarklets are a way to embed active JavaScript code into bookmarks, enabling you to fire off scripts in the context of a page you re currently viewing without needing access to modify the original page source. These can be launched from the bookmarks menu, or a toolbar made available by most browsers thus offering a way to sort of expand the abilities of your browser on the fly. These bits of JavaScript code have become valuable in situations such as Web development, enabling you to tweak pieces of the page on the fly before altering the underlying HTML. And as you saw back in 2, bookmarklets play a key role in making del.icio.us easier to use as part of your daily habits.

Atoms initially were thought of as no more than small pieces of matter. Our understanding that they have an inner structure has it roots in the observations of earlier physicists that the atoms of which matter is composed contain electrons of negative charge. In as much as the atom as a whole is electrically neutral, it seemed obvious that it must also contain something with a positive charge to balance the negative charge of the electrons. Thus, early attempts to picture the atom, modeled on our solar system, showed the negatively charged electrons orbiting a central group of particles, the positively charged nucleus (Fig. 1-5).
